The AirTAC ACQD80X50S is a double-acting JIS compact cylinder featuring a twin-rod design where a shaft exits both ends. Because a rod occupies each chamber, the annular areas match, yielding perfectly equal push and pull forces of 2267.8N at 0.5 MPa and 3175N at 0.7 MPa. This symmetry is ideal for applications requiring identical extension and retraction dynamics.
Twin Ø25mm rods resist torsion and provide an extended guide length, allowing you to mount a tool platform directly without needing a separate external anti-rotation guide. The second rod end can drive a sensor flag or a secondary load. Deceleration relies on fixed NBR elastomer bumpers at each end rather than adjustable air cushions. The -S option includes a piston magnet compatible with reed or solid-state switches installed in the body grooves.

Specifications follow the official AirTAC ACQD datasheet. A rod exits both ends, so both directions use the same annular area. Confirm against the product label before installation.
| Pressure | Push force | Pull force |
|---|---|---|
| 0.5 MPa | 2268 N | 2268 N |
| 0.7 MPa | 3175 N | 3175 N |
| Max (@1.0 MPa) | 463 kgf | |
Because a rod occupies both chambers, push and pull forces are EQUAL — the annular area applies in each direction. Actual usable force is lower due to friction; size with a safety margin.

At 0.5 MPa this 80mm bore generates 2267.8N of force both directions. Stepping down to the 63mm bore yields 1401.5N, while moving up to the 100mm bore provides 3524.8N, giving you clear adjacent sizing options. If your mechanism only needs unidirectional thrust, a single-rod ACQ provides a shorter footprint. For heavy lateral loads, a guided TACQ might serve better.
